C.J. Hendriks never knew his parents. When he was very young, the town of
Haven was sieged by ogres. His parents had died in the battle. He was saved from the war and brought to an orphanage in Melnon. He was 3 when he first arrived at the orphanage. He was cared for greatly there by the Sisters. When he was 4 he found out what he wished to do for the rest of his life. Be a
rogue. When he was 5 he had many friends at the orphanage. One of them was Thomas Dougland. They together played often, hiding from the Sisters who took care of them. All the other children at the orphanage loved C.J. Hendriks for his magic tricks, and his pranks which he often pulled on the sisters. Wether making a
stone skip across a lake, end at the land on the other side, and kept on bouncing, or filling a sisters Pecan Pie with Spider eggs. He had the time of his life. When he was 15 he had learned alot about making traps for the sisters, often causing
harm to them. He learned alot as well about scrolls during the time he worked on magic in the world. He was able to use varieties of scrolls because of this. Also, he was good at sneaking around the orphanage. One day he was watching from behind a tree as a sister walked into one of his traps and was tangled up in it. She dropped the basket of fruit she was carrying, bruising most of them. The sister was so startled she went to the owner of the orphanage and told of what happened with C.J's trap. After a long discussion with her, the owner berated C.J. for what he had done, and that it had, had to stop. She punished him by gathering fruit, washing the dishes and blankets, and making the beds. C.J. was fed up with this. He told his friend Thomas that he was leaving the orphanage in
search of a place where he could use his talents more. He packed up his things. A chef's knife which he used as a dagger. Some trap parts which he could later make traps out of for the appropriate occasions. His bow which he had always practiced with in the orchard on summer days, honing his skills with it. Also some food which he gathered from the orchard for his journey. He put all his things in a bag hauling it over his shoulder along with a quiver of home made arrows. That night, he sneaked out of the orphanage, bidding his friend farewell, and not to forget him. He was 15 when he left the orphanage, sneaking out of the window and travelling away, a tune trailing from his lips which he hummed. He ventured far and wide in search of the right place. At first he went North, seeking no refuge from the bitter
cold, and ogres everywhere, he ventured south again, coming along the Eastern shore of
Mistone. He was now 17 as he ventured along the coast. He loved the water, watching the fish playfully watching him. He would often catch a bug of a sort and throw into the water, watching the fish jump out of the water eating it quickly. 9 years after he left the orphanage, he came apon
Hlint. The people were friendly, there was abundant food sources. There was all the right things for him to practice his bow-making, arrow-making, trap making, and many other talents. He was now 24, and his journey was over. He still took on doing his magic acts and pranks every once in a while. Now he ventured for more friends, perhaps a family, and a nice long life until the end of his days.
